In 2020-2021, 29,833 people earned their degree in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ions, making the major the 37th most popular in the United States. In 2019-2020, r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$59,739 and had an average of $25,262 in loans still to pay off.

Across the Rocky Mountains region, there were 1,070 rehabilitation and therapeutic professions graduates with average earnings and debt of $56,404 and $26,797 respectively.

This year’s “Best Value Rehabilitation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region For Those Making $48-$75k” ranking looked at 15 colleges that offer degrees in a bachelor’s in rehabilitation and therapeutic professions.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ality rehabilitation and therapeutic professions program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

When determining these rankings, we looked at things such as overall quality of the rehabilitation and therapeutic professions program at the school and the cost to attend the school once aid has been awarded. See our ranking methodology to learn more.

1
U of U crest
University of Utah
Salt Lake City, Utah

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Utah.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value Rehabilitation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region For Those Making $48-$75k. University of Utah is a public institution located in Salt Lake City, Utah. The school has a large population, and it awarded 119 ’s degrees in 2020-2021.

U of U not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Professions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region” list. The yearly cost to attend U of U is $13,842 for Rocky Mountains Region Rehabilitation students whose families make $48-$75k.

The undergrad student loan default rate at the school is 1.7%, which is quite low when compared to the national default rate of 10.1%. With a freshman retention rate of 89%, the school does an excellent job of retaining its undergraduate students.

12
ISU crest
Idaho State University
Pocatello, Idaho

Idaho State University came in at #12 in this year’s edition of the Best Value Rehabilitation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region For Those Making $48-$75k ranking. Pocatello, Idaho is the setting for this fairly large institution of higher learning. The public school handed out ’s rehabilitation degrees to 48 students in 2020-2021.

In addition to being on our rocky mountains region rehabilitation students whose families make $48-$75k list, ISU has also earned the #10 rank in our “Best Rehabilitation & Therapeutic Professions Schools in the Rocky Mountains Region” ranking. It costs about $18,464 for Rocky Mountains Region Rehabilitation students whose families make $48-$75k per year to attend ISU.
